Mastering the Art of Timing and Prediction
The initial stages of the game might lull players into a false sense of security. Traffic appears sparse, and scoring is relatively easy. However, as the game progresses, the frequency and speed of vehicles increase dramatically. This is where the true skill element comes into play. Players must learn to discern the subtle cues that indicate a safe window for crossing – the distance between cars, the speed of approaching vehicles, and even the slight variations in traffic flow. Simply reacting to immediate threats isn't enough; successful players anticipate the hazards before they arise. A crucial aspect to remember is that certain vehicles move faster than others, demanding even greater precision in timing.
Developing a Strategic Approach to Grain Collection
While avoiding traffic is paramount, collecting grains is essential for maximizing your score and achieving high rankings. Grains are strategically positioned along the road, often requiring players to deviate slightly from the most direct path to the other side. This introduces a risk-reward dilemma: should you prioritize safety and take the quickest route, or venture into more dangerous territory to collect additional points? Experienced players learn to balance these competing priorities, making calculated decisions based on the current traffic conditions and the value of the available grains. Furthermore, recognizing patterns in grain placement can help predict future opportunities.
| Traffic Type | Relative Speed | Risk Level |
|---|---|---|
| Cars | Moderate | Medium |
| Trucks | Slow | Low (but large collision area) |
| Motorcycles | Fast | High |
| Buses | Very Slow | Medium (long length) |
Understanding the characteristics of each vehicle type, as shown above, is vital for effective risk management. For example, while a truck might be slower, its larger size means a smaller margin for error when attempting to pass in front of it. Motorcycles, on the other hand, require split-second timing due to their high speed.

The Importance of Pattern Recognition and Adaptation
Traffic patterns in chickenroad aren’t entirely random. While there’s an element of unpredictability, certain patterns tend to repeat over time. Learning to recognize these patterns allows players to anticipate future hazards and plan their movements accordingly. For example, a player might notice that cars tend to travel in groups, with brief lulls in traffic between each group. By recognizing this pattern, they can time their crossings to coincide with these lulls, significantly reducing their risk of collision. However, it’s crucial to remain adaptable. Traffic patterns may shift unexpectedly, so players must be prepared to adjust their strategy on the fly.

Advanced Techniques for High-Score Runs
Once you’ve mastered the basics of timing and risk assessment, you can start experimenting with more advanced techniques. One effective strategy is to utilize the slight invulnerability period after collecting a grain. For a brief moment, your chicken is immune to collisions, allowing you to navigate through potentially dangerous situations with a reduced risk. This technique requires precise timing and a thorough understanding of the game’s mechanics, but it can be incredibly effective for maximizing your score. Exploiting Traffic Lulls and Vehicle Behavior
Beyond the invulnerability window, paying close attention to vehicle behavior can reveal additional opportunities for safe passage. Some vehicles may slow down or change lanes unexpectedly, creating momentary gaps in traffic. Spotting these opportunities and exploiting them requires keen observation and quick reflexes. Additionally, understanding the limitations of the AI-controlled vehicles can give you an edge. For example, vehicles generally maintain a consistent speed and don’t make sudden, erratic maneuvers. Utilizing this predictability can help you anticipate their movements and plan your crossings accordingly.
